What exactly are Integrated Circuits (ICs)?
Integrated circuits (ICs) are semiconductor units that contain a number of electronic elements, such as transistors, resistors, capacitors, and diodes, on an individual chip. These elements operate alongside one another to perform numerous capabilities, starting from uncomplicated logic functions to complex information processing. ICs are classified based on their own features, which includes:

Analog ICs: Used in sign processing, these ICs take care of ongoing indicators, amplifying, filtering, or changing them from analog to digital forms.
Electronic ICs: These circuits process discrete signals (0s and 1s) and are generally present in microprocessors, memory chips, and logic gates.
Mixed-Sign ICs: Combining the two analog and electronic features, these ICs are essential in products that demand both signal processing and electronic Handle.

Comprehending Built-in Circuit Pricing
The integrated circuit rate is motivated by several components, like:

Complexity and Functionality:

Highly developed Capabilities: ICs with far more complicated capabilities, like significant-speed processing or multi-core architectures, commonly command greater prices resulting from integrated circuit solutions the subtle technological innovation associated.
Customized Styles: Personalized or software-precise ICs (ASICs) are generally dearer than conventional off-the-shelf components, reflecting the extra structure and production expenses.
Engineering Node:

Course of action Technology: ICs fabricated using Sophisticated procedure systems (e.g., 7nm, 5nm) are generally costlier as a result of the higher prices connected to foremost-edge manufacturing.
Legacy Systems: Older technologies nodes, though less costly, might offer decreased functionality and performance, impacting the overall Charge-effectiveness.
Offer and Demand:

Sector Fluctuations: The semiconductor market is issue to supply and desire dynamics, with prices fluctuating based upon factors for example output capacity, raw content availability, and geopolitical influences.
Shortages: World chip shortages, like These expert in the COVID-19 pandemic, can lead to considerable price tag boosts as desire outstrips offer.
Volume and Scale:

Bulk Buys: Larger obtain volumes normally lead to reduce per-device charges, which makes it a lot more economical for large-scale output.
Modest Orders: Scaled-down orders may possibly incur larger for every-unit prices due to the deficiency of economies of scale.
